Ky Beagles Major McGee (son of Syris McGee and Singleton's Tango) on top picture. Tango is a granddaughter to IFC Taylor's Sock it to me

Major is a littermate to Ky Beagles Socks McGee that I sold to Big Dog and she is also the mother to my black and tan female.

Major is a solid hound.

Ky Beagles Syris Brushbustin Nitro (son of Rheaume's Blue Syris x Hardtimes WKK Total Chaos (Katie) ) is the bottom hound. Blue Syris is out of Syris McGee and a Maravic's Blue Barry bitch.
Katie is out of Mikerma's Superdog and Branko's Holly Bend Hooter which is out of Branko's Heliprop.
Haven't gotten to see Nitro run much, but hear he is turning into quite the hound.

NC NITRO is doing quite good for a 9 month old hound.i've worked him alot he shows good speed,med to fast,great line control, and fights the older hounds against the lead, with little swing if any. and chop mouth.I run him last Saturday in our fun run with our clubies and he put it on several of the older dogs, first you see the rabbit then ol Nitro right behind it with the other hounds behind, and he will run his own race when in the field by himself.He comes to whistle command and minds good in the field,showing alot of brains. Well i quit bragging now but i'm quite impressed.And i will say i put up against 2 of the best hounds i got and would put money on either in a trial and he ran the same race as they did,which says alot for 9months old hound, can't wait to see what he will be like at 2yrs old cause he just keeps getting better each race.

Here is another pic of one of my boys hounds.
This is Peter his Sire is FC BRANKO'S PIED PIPER and his DAM is FC HANOVER HILL SAMANTHA. He is douuble breed Branko's top and bottom. He comes out of IFC ALI BABA,FC BIG SAM,FC COPPER BOY on top and bottom, and FTC JACK OF ALL TRADE.
Peter is a hard hitting hound and quick on the line, a very solid dog in the field all around.

Katie is 1 yr and 2 months old. Her SIRE IS: SOUPS SUPERMAN and her DAM IS GOODTIMES BOBBA DONNA.She is a very sloid houd also she has alot of speed and has plenty of hunt which results in 90% of all jumped rabbits, and is very copetitive in the field. I hope to trial her next yr after 1 more yr of hunting season under her belt. She is Double bred SOCK IT TO ME.And it shows.

Abby is 3yrs and 4 months old. i just crossed her with Major Mcgee this last spring and the pups are turning out great so far.Her SIRE IS:FC BRANKO'S PROPER BARON and her DAM is: GRIDERS GOODTIME PRINCESS.She has a great nose on the line with plenty of speed for 13 1/2 " hound with plenty of hunt.She is also very solid in the field, eanted to trial her this yr but with her litter this yr it set her back to much, but she getting into shape pretty quick and after another season she should be ready next yr.

Magic is 3yrs and 4 months old. Her SIRE is:NEW COUNTRY GAMBLER and her DAM is: SHRODRES RJ MAGIC.Magic has great speed, with good line control and will hunt from daylight to dark 7 days a week, she to is very solid hound and don't care to crawl into any brush or brush pile to get it out. She also belongs to one of my other son's, and is making quite the hound for him to brag on.
